Point Lonsdale Lighthouse Tour
Tours are available on Sundays throughout the year between 9:30 am and 1:00 pm.
Tours for schools and community groups can be arranged for other times.
Lighthouse tour bookings should be made at least 2 weeks ahead so that the Port of Melbourne Corporation can be notified and guides organised.

Fort Queenscliff
Open all weekends, holidays. Tours from 1pm and 3pm Fort Queenscliff dates from 1860 when an open battery was constructed on Shortland's Bluff to defend the entrance to Port Phillip Bay. It is one of the largest and best preserved forts in Australia
